Im sure you all like fish and chips ....

Im.a carpenter and iv been asked to make a few odd things in my time but this is the best so far .my sister in law works for an artist thay go all around the world installing massive bits of art work made from felt .they go and make a whole supermarket every item in the supermarket from the cans of coke to the frozen pizza is felt .a few months ago me and my dad where asked to make a chip shop counter seating cubards shelfs all out of wood for them to cover in felt and sell felt fish and chips from. I spent 3 days in a art gallery in Mayfair helping set it all up .wireing up led lights and all sorts it was a lot of fun if you Google the name lucy sparrow fish and chip shop you can see what I helped make
